黑狐家游戏

图解负载均衡,解析多种高效实现方式及架构图,负载均衡的几种方式有哪些图片解析

欧气 0 0

本文目录导读:

  1. DNS负载均衡
  2. 硬件负载均衡
  3. 软件负载均衡
  4. 四层负载均衡
  5. 七层负载均衡

在当今信息化时代,随着互联网技术的飞速发展,网络应用的复杂性和用户需求的高涨,如何高效地分配网络资源,确保服务的稳定性和可用性成为了一个重要课题,负载均衡(Load Balancing)技术应运而生,它通过合理分配请求到不同的服务器,从而实现资源的最大化利用和服务的持续优化,本文将为您详细解析几种常见的负载均衡方式,并通过图片展示其架构特点。

DNS负载均衡

DNS负载均衡是一种基于域名解析的负载均衡方式,通过在Dns服务器上配置多个IP地址,实现用户请求的智能分发,以下是DNS负载均衡的架构图:

图解负载均衡:解析多种高效实现方式及架构图

1、用户在浏览器中输入域名,请求DNS解析;

2、DNS服务器根据轮询、最少连接数、响应速度等策略,返回一个IP地址;

3、用户请求该IP地址对应的服务器,完成请求。

硬件负载均衡

硬件负载均衡是通过专用设备实现负载均衡,具有高性能、高可靠性等特点,以下是硬件负载均衡的架构图:

图解负载均衡:解析多种高效实现方式及架构图

1、用户请求经过硬件负载均衡设备;

2、设备根据设定的策略,将请求分发到后端服务器;

3、后端服务器处理请求,并将响应返回给用户。

软件负载均衡

软件负载均衡是指通过在服务器上安装负载均衡软件实现负载均衡,具有灵活、易扩展等特点,以下是软件负载均衡的架构图:

图解负载均衡:解析多种高效实现方式及架构图

1、用户请求经过负载均衡软件;

2、软件根据设定的策略,将请求分发到后端服务器;

3、后端服务器处理请求,并将响应返回给用户。

四层负载均衡

四层负载均衡(L4 Load Balancing)是指在网络层(IP层)和传输层(TCP/UDP层)之间进行负载均衡,以下是四层负载均衡的架构图:

图解负载均衡:解析多种高效实现方式及架构图

1、用户请求经过四层负载均衡设备;

2、设备根据源IP、目标IP、源端口、目标端口等参数,将请求分发到后端服务器;

3、后端服务器处理请求,并将响应返回给用户。

七层负载均衡

七层负载均衡(L7 Load Balancing)是指在网络层、传输层和应用层之间进行负载均衡,以下是七层负载均衡的架构图:

图解负载均衡:解析多种高效实现方式及架构图

1、用户请求经过七层负载均衡设备;

2、设备根据请求内容(如URL、HTTP方法等),将请求分发到后端服务器;

3、后端服务器处理请求,并将响应返回给用户。

负载均衡技术在现代网络应用中发挥着至关重要的作用,本文通过图片展示了多种负载均衡方式的架构特点,包括DNS负载均衡、硬件负载均衡、软件负载均衡、四层负载均衡和七层负载均衡,在实际应用中,根据业务需求和场景选择合适的负载均衡方式,可以有效提高网络服务的质量和稳定性。

标签: #负载均衡的几种方式有哪些图片

黑狐家游戏
  • 评论列表

留言评论